What You'll Do You’ll help shape and evolve the technical learning curriculum for BCG X Delivery, partnering with a Senior Manager, X Delivery leaders, and subject matter experts to identify capability gaps and translate them into relevant, scalable learning experiences. You’ll ensure our curriculum keeps pace with advances in AI, new tools, and evolving role expectations across X Delivery. Working across a global remit, you’ll connect learning priorities across Build and Global Delivery and turn them into practical learning journeys. You’ll combine curriculum development with hands-on program leadership, using learner feedback and business data to continually improve the learning experience. • Shape and evolve learning journeys across instructor-led, virtual, blended, and self-paced formats. • Partner with Delivery leaders and subject matter experts to identify capability gaps and prioritize curriculum investments. • Build scalable learning pathways tailored to the needs of Build and Global Delivery populations. • Lead curriculum planning, review, and multi-region rollout in partnership with the wider BCG X L&D team. • Support end-to-end coordination and delivery of X Delivery onboarding programs. • Manage vendor relationships and collaborate with learning platform teams. • Align X Delivery learning with the broader BCG X and OneBCG learning agenda. • Measure learning effectiveness using learner feedback and business data, while exploring AI-enabled approaches to strengthen the curriculum. What You'll Bring • 7+ years of relevant or transferable experience in a complex, fast-moving environment. • Experience identifying capability gaps and translating them into practical, scalable solutions. • Strong understanding of how skills and capability development can support commercial and business priorities. • Ability to understand technical concepts and turn them into clear, relevant learning experiences. • Strong analytical skills, using data and feedback to prioritize investments and improve outcomes. • Experience managing complex programs, external partners, and multiple priorities across global teams. • Clear, confident English communication and the ability to build trusted relationships with senior colleagues.
